Eligibility Criteria for SETC


To get approved for the SETC tax credit, you must satisfy certain eligibility requirements. Here are the primary criteria:

1. Self-Employed Status: You must be self-employed, that includes being a sole owner, freelancer, independent contractor, or a partner in particular partnerships.
2. Income Source: You need to have income from a trade or business.
3. Legitimate Identification: You should have a legitimate Social Security Number (SSN) and a Tax Identification Number (TIN).
4. COVID-19 Impact: You must have experienced income loss due to COVID-19. The dates eligible for SETC income tax credits are in between April 1, 2020, and March 31, 2021, for up to 110 days of childcare-related time off and approximately 20 days for oneself or a liked one (aside from a kid). Between April 1, 2021, and September 30, 2021, individuals can claim as much as 50 days of childcare-related time off and 10 days for oneself or an enjoyed one (besides a kid) (Legacy Tax Resolution Services).

Effect of SETC on IRS Tax Refunds


The SETC tax credit can substantially increase a self-employed person's tax refund by reducing their earnings tax liability on a dollar-for-dollar basis. This indicates that the quantity of the credit straight reduces the taxes owed, potentially leading to a larger refund. For the years 2020 and 2021 the maximum credit amount is $32,220.

The IRS credit is based on net self-employment earnings from 2019, 2020, or 2021. If a self-employed individual did not have positive incomes in 2020 or 2021 due to COVID-19 constraints, they might elect to use their earnings from the previous year.

Refunds for the SETC tax credits for 2020 and 2021 will be sent out straight by the IRS by means of check to the address offered on the modified tax returns. The processing time for refunds can use up to 12-16 weeks as soon as the needed paperwork is submitted.

Determining SETC Amount


Accurately determining your SETC tax credit requires careful record-keeping of your earnings and expenditures. Follow these actions to identify your credit quantity:.

1. Track Income and Expenses: Maintain records of all business-related income and expenses throughout the year.
2. Calculate Net Earnings: Subtract your total costs from your total earnings to identify your net earnings.
3. Determine Daily Average Income: Divide your net earnings by 260 (the common variety of workdays in a year).

The SETC tax credit quantity can be approximately $32,220, based upon your net earnings and the variety of workdays missed due to COVID-19-related issues.

The credit amount is influenced by your average daily self-employment income and the number of missed out on workdays due to COVID-19 effects. For more details on how the amount is calculated, visit our page on SETC tax credit amount.
